My Vasque Kota XCR Cross-Training Shoes are my go-to hiking shoes for fitness hikes, winter walking, and any of my weekend ramblings that take me off a paved path! On weeknights when I’m not sharing my hiking tips with the world on HikingLady.com, I round up some friends and go hiking around the local hills. I lace up my Vasque Kota hiking shoes, put on a headlamp and my hydration waistbelt, and off I go!

When I bought these shoes, I had never owned a pair of Vasque hiking boots or shoes before. I had heard that Vasque manufactures top quality footwear, but what attracted me to try them on was that Vasque shoes typically run narrow. Since I have a narrow heel, I wanted to give them a try.

This model provides a sturdy rubber toe, which is helpful for preventing stubbed toes on my night hikes, a very good lugsole, and most importantly, a great fit. There are lots of other features, such as Gore-Tex lining, a well padded tongue, and quick drying material, all of which can be expected from Vasque.

Overall, the Vasque Kotas are a good, all-around hiking shoe that continue to serve me well on a multitude of adventures! From short walks on rainy, fall days to full day hikes in the mountains, trail runs, and more, my pair has exceeded expectations.
